Vodafone Germany launches LTE-A services

2015-04-27 10:31:00| Telecompaper Headlines

(Telecompaper) Vodafone Germany has introduced LTE Cat-6 services in parts of Berlin, Hamburg, Dresden, Munich and Hannover, offering customers mobile download speeds of up to 225 Mbps, teltarif.de reports. Faster speeds are due to be available in Leipzig, Stuttgart, Cologne, Düsseldorf, Essen, Frankfurt am Main and Dortmund over the next month, because of bundling of 800 MHz and 2,600 MHz frequencies. Only users with data-only tariffs are supposed to get the full speed; the current Red smartphone tariffs have a speed limit of 100 Mbps. Vodafone Germany trialled LTE-A in Dresden with Swedish vendor Ericsson, combining 10 MHz of 800 MHz spectrum and 20 MHz of 2.6 GHz spectrum.
